ICASL celebrates Golden Jubilee
The Institute of Chartered Accountants of Sri Lanka (ICASL) will
celebrate fifty years and mark the occasion with a host of activities
this year to commemorate the profession's vital role in the country.
ICASL is the premier national accounting body of Sri Lanka
established by Act of Parliament, No. 23 of 1959 and is also the sole
accounting and auditing standards setting authority in Sri Lanka.
The institution was inaugurated on 15th December, 1959 and has not
looked back since.
ICASL persistently has progressed onto becoming a professional
accounting body with a clear vision to promote the accounting standards
of the country. Education and training are important aspects for the
institution and ICASL takes its tutoring obligations seriously in order
to mould the right individuals to bring out their potential.
With over 3,500 members & close upon 30,000 registered students,
ICASL has over the years played an integral part in the country's
financial sector as well as its general public.
